Understanding the Car-Shaking When the AC Is On

Typically, when your vehicle shudders only during air conditioning use, it points toward specific mechanical or electrical issues. For years, I blamed the AC compressor first, thinking it might be worn out or malfunctioning. But after some digging, I learned that the root causes are often related to engine mounts, faulty belts, or even issues with the serpentine belt that drives the AC compressor. According to automotive experts, such vibrations occur because the added load from the AC system can cause existing weaknesses to manifest more visibly. Interestingly, a study by the Department of Energy shows that improper engine mounts can lead to increased vibration and noise, especially under load—exactly when your AC is on. Inspect Engine Mounts for Vibration Control

First, locate your engine mounts, which act like shock absorbers keeping the engine stable. During my experience, I noticed that worn mounts could cause engine vibrations to transfer to the chassis, especially when the AC adds extra load. To check them, open the hood, observe the mounts for cracks or looseness, and gently try to wiggle them with a pry bar. If they move beyond slight flexibility, replacing them will reduce shakes. Remember, engine mounts are critical in dampening vibrations—without them, your car might feel like it’s dancing on thin ice.

Replace Faulty Serpentine Belts

The serpentine belt drives multiple components, including the AC compressor. A worn belt can slip or wobble, leading to vibrations. To replace it, disconnect the negative battery terminal for safety, loosen the tensioner pulley, and remove the old belt. Then, align the new belt according to the diagram on the engine compartment, tension it properly, and double-check the routing. I once replaced my serpentine belt following a quick online tutorial, which immediately smoothed out the shaky experience. Proper belt tension ensures the compressor runs smoothly without causing undue vibrations.

Assess the AC Compressor and Clutch

The AC compressor’s clutch engages and disengages as needed. If it’s failing or misaligned, it might cause vibrations when under load. To evaluate, turn on the engine and AC, then observe the clutch for smooth engagement. If it jitters or makes noise, the clutch assembly likely needs repair or replacement. Using a mechanic’s stethoscope, I once identified a failing compressor clutch that was causing my car to shudder. Replacing or reconditioning the clutch restored smooth operation and prevented further damage to the compressor.

Balance and Check Engine Loads

Unbalanced engine loads can worsen vibrations. Use an OBD-II scanner to check for multiple error codes and ensure fuel injectors, ignition, and sensors are functioning correctly. During my own troubleshooting, I found that an unbalanced cylinder contributed to vibrations only with the AC running. Fixing the misfire with new spark plugs made a meaningful difference in comfort. Maintaining engine health prevents vibrations from amplifying when the AC is active.

Tackle Electrical and Sensor Issues

Modern cars rely heavily on sensors. A faulty mass airflow sensor or engine control unit (ECU) misreading can cause irregular engine behavior, leading to shakes. Use a diagnostic tool to identify sensor errors—many auto parts stores offer free scans. I once cleared an ECU glitch that caused my car to shake under AC load, and the issue was fixed without major repairs. Regularly updating your ECU software can also improve overall smoothness and reduce vibrations during AC activation.

Why Do Many Car Owners Overlook Transmission Stress During Routine Service?

It’s a common oversight to focus solely on visible components like brake pads or engine oil without considering how routine servicing impacts transmission health. Transmission systems are sensitive; neglecting regular fluid checks or ignoring signs like delayed engagement can cascade into severe damage, requiring costly repairs. According to automotive specialists, early detection and maintenance of transmission fluid condition—such as avoiding foaming or discoloration—are crucial for longevity. Precision Diagnostic Tools to Catch Hidden Issues Early

My go-to diagnostic device is the , specifically models like the BlueDriver or Autel MaxiCOM. These tools allow me to quickly read and clear error codes, especially for complex systems like transmissions and ABS. The value lies in their ability to provide real-time sensor data, which is crucial for proactive maintenance. For example, monitoring transmission temperature and error logs can prevent costly failures down the road. I also recommend software subscriptions to OEM diagnostic platforms—these give deeper insights into specific vehicle modules, ensuring nothing gets overlooked.

How do I maintain my car tools over time?

Maintaining your tools is essential for accuracy and longevity. Regular calibration of diagnostic scanners ensures data accuracy, while cleaning and lubricating mechanical parts prevent rust and wear. Keep software updated to access the latest vehicle information; I recommend subscribing to manufacturer firmware updates when available. Also, store tools in a dry, organized space—this saves time and prevents damage—similar to how professional garages operate. Proper maintenance of your toolkit ensures that when you need to diagnose or repair, your equipment is reliable and precise.
